Highlights:
The attached Federal Register notice contains
corrections to the following three charts:
- Chart 1, Fund Balance Method, Scenario: Low Losses
- Chart 3, Payments Method, Scenario: Low Losses
- Chart 5, Payments Method, Scenario: Low Losses with a Rolling 15-year Reference Period
